Rory McIlroy made a notable return to the PGA Tour at the Truist Championship, where he recorded 17 straight pars in his opening round.
He concluded the round with a score of one-under par 70, positioning himself in the early stages of the tournament.
This event marks McIlroy's pursuit of a fifth career victory at the Quail Hollow course.
